The Scots charity, New Arc, has rescued over 16,000 animals since 2006.

Three monkeys have been rescued by an animal charity after they were found being kept as pets and locked up in a tiny parrot cage.

Pictures have shown the cage, which is covered in rust, leaving barely enough space for just one monkey - with New Arc revealing their findings have suggested at least six monkeys could have been kept in the enclosure at one stage. New Arc normally rescue domestic animals such as rabbits and gerbils but were stunned to discover Mama, Mila and Mycroft living in the parrot cage with little space or heating and no stimulation.
